Just yesterday, June 5th, on-chain monitoring captured a "big move"! Someone transferred nearly 62,000 Ethereum in one go, worth up to $159 million at the time! This is no small amount!
What's mysterious? The money was transferred from a mysterious wallet (starting with 0x0b26C) that has "no record of this person," and this wallet has been transferring large amounts of ETH out for the past 5 days. Even more astonishing, the receiving wallet is also an "unknown" wallet (starting with 0x35365), which has a clean history; this is its first time receiving such a large sum of money!
When this news broke, the community was in an uproar, with all sorts of speculation! Why? Because the transfer happened while the entire market was "in a constant decline"! Ethereum itself couldn't hold up, dropping from $2579 at the time of the transfer to around $2539 now, a decline of over 3%. Even worse, while the price fell, trading volume actually increased by 6.59%! This signal is not very good, indicating that there are many more sellers than buyers, and the selling pressure is significant!
